POSTERIOR COMPARTMENT

SUPERFICIAL FLEXORS
POSTERIOR COMPARTMENT

SUPERFICIAL FLEXORS
TRICEPS SURAE

Name the two Muscles
1) Gastrocnemius

2) Soleus
TRICEPS SURAE

Gastronemius

Insertions
PROXIMAL

Femur: Medial Head to medial epicondyle and Lateral head to the lateral epicondyle

DISTAL

Calcanel Tuberosity via the Achilles' tendon
TRICEPS SURAE

Gastrocnemius

Innervation
Primarily S1

Tibial Nerve S1, S2
TRICEPS SURAE

Gastrocnemius

Actions
Talocrural Joint: Plantar Flexion

Knee Joint: Flexion
TRICEPS SURAE

Soleus

Insertion
PROXIMAL

1) Fibula (head and neck, posterior surface)

2) Tibia (soleal line via tendinous arch)

DISTAL

Calcaneal Tendon via the Achillies' tendon
TRICEPS SURAE

Soleus

Innervations
PRIMARILY S1

Tibial Nerve S1, S2
TRICEPS SURAE

Soleus

Actions
Talocrural Joint: Plantar Flexion
PLANTARIS

Insertions
PROXIMAL

Femur ( lateral epicondyle, proximal to lateral head of the gastrocnemius)


DISTAL

Calcaneal Tendon via Achillies' Tendon
PLANTARIS

innervations
Tibial Nerve S1, S2
PLANTARIS

Actions
Negligible; may prevent compression of the posterior leg musculature during knee flexion
DEEP FLEXORS OF THE POSTERIOR COMPARTMENT
DEEP FLEXORS OF THE POSTERIOR COMPARTMENT
POPLITEUS

Insertions
PROXIMAL

1) Lateral Femoral condyle

2) Posterior horn of the lateral meniscus

DISTAL

Posterior tibial surface (above the origin at the soles)
POPLITEUS

Innervations
Tibial Nerve L4- S1
POPLITEUS

Actions
Knee Joint:

1) flexion

2) Internal Rotation (Stabilizes the knee)
TIBIALIS POSTERIOR

Insertions
PROXIMAL

1) Interosseus Membrane

2) Adjacent Borders of the tibia and fibula

DISTAL

1) Navicular tuberosity

2) Cuneiforms (Medial, intermediate, Lateral)

3) 2nd - 4th metatarsals (bases)
TIBIALIS POSTERIOR

Innervations
Tibial Nerve L4, L5
TIBIALIS POSTERIOR

Actions
Talocrural Joint: Plantar Flexion

Subtalar Joint: Inversion

Supports the longitudinal and transverse arches
FLEXOR DIGITORUM LONGUS

Insertions
PROXIMAL

Tibia (middle third of the posterior side)

DISTAL

2nd - 5th distal phalanges
FLEXOR DIGITORUM LONGUS

Innervations
Tibial Nerve L5 - S2
FLEXOR DIGITORUM LONGUS

Actions
Talocrural Joint: Plantar flexion

Subtalar Joint: inversion

MTP and IP joints of 2 - 5 toes: plantar flexion
